What a bad dispatch day costs
Most HVAC shops do not lose money on the work. They lose it in the gap between the phone call and the invoice.
- Two techs get sent near the same address while a no-cool call waits across town.
- The tech arrives without the equipment history and re-diagnoses a system you serviced in spring.
- A replacement quote gets promised on-site and never actually leaves the truck.
- Arrival windows are guesses, so the office spends the afternoon apologizing.
- Invoices wait for the weekend, and payment lands two weeks after the job.

What does HVAC dispatching software do?
It puts every service call, tech, and time slot on one board so the office can assign work, see who is free, and give the customer an honest arrival window without calling the tech to ask.
Can I dispatch emergency no-cool calls quickly?
Yes. Log the call, see current assignments, and drop it on the nearest available tech. The job carries the equipment history and the customer's service notes with it.
Do techs get the job details on their phone?
Yes. Address, system details, prior visits, and the service history load with the assignment, and the tech can build a site visit estimate from your catalog before leaving the driveway.
How does dispatching connect to billing?
The completed call converts straight into an invoice with automatic payment reminders, so the paperwork does not wait for the weekend.
